Employers and Clients. Every year your employer is required to submit an increasing of the benefits and taxes that they take out of your gross pay. These records is reported to you and the federal, state, and local tax agencies on Form W-2. Likewise, if you perform become an independent contractor, salary that you will is reported to tax authorities on Form 1099. You can request a duplicate from employers and homeowners.
